P1216 [USACO1.5][IOI1994]数字三角形 Number Triangles(记忆化搜索)--- 89分
[USACO1.5][IOI1994]数字三角形 Number Triangles - 洛谷
/*
P1216 [USACO1.5][IOI1994]数字三角形 Number Triangles(记忆化搜索)--- 89分
https://www.luogu.com.cn/problem/P1216
*/
#include <bits/stdc++.h>
using namespace std;//https://www.luogu.com.cn/problem/P1216int r,a[1005][1005],b[1005][1005];int dfs(int x,int y)
{if(y==r){return a[y][x];}if(b[y][x]){return b[y][x];}return b[y][x]=max(dfs(x+1,y+1),dfs(x,y+1))+a[y][x];
}int main( void )
{cin>>r;for(int i=1;i<=r;i++){for(int j=1;j<=i;j++){scanf("%d",&a[i][j]);}}cout<<dfs(1,1);return 0;
}
P1216 [USACO1.5][IOI1994]数字三角形 Number Triangles(记忆化搜索)--- 89分相关推荐
- P1216 [USACO1.5][IOI1994]数字三角形 Number Triangles
题目描述 观察下面的数字金字塔. 写一个程序来查找从最高点到底部任意处结束的路径,使路径经过数字的和最大.每一步可以走到左下方的点也可以到达右下方的点. 7 3 8 8 1 0 2 7 4 4 4 5 ...
- 洛谷P1216 [USACO1.5][IOI1994]数字三角形 Number Triangles
题目描述 观察下面的数字金字塔. 写一个程序来查找从最高点到底部任意处结束的路径,使路径经过数字的和最大.每一步可以走到左下方的点也可以到达右下方的点. 7 3 8 8 1 0 2 7 4 4 4 5 ...
- 数字三角形 Number Triangles
[USACO1.5][IOI1994]数字三角形 Number Triangles 题目描述 观察下面的数字金字塔. 写一个程序来查找从最高点到底部任意处结束的路径,使路径经过数字的和最大.每一步可以 ...
- bzoj1833: [ZJOI2010]count 数字计数(数位DP+记忆化搜索)
1833: [ZJOI2010]count 数字计数 题目:传送门 题解: 今天是躲不开各种恶心DP了??? %爆靖大佬啊!!! 据说是数位DP裸题...emmm学吧学吧 感觉记忆化搜索特别强: 定义 ...
- P1216 [IOI1994][USACO1.5]数字三角形 Number Triangles(简单dp)
https://www.luogu.org/problemnew/show/P1216 题目描述 观察下面的数字金字塔. 写一个程序来查找从最高点到底部任意处结束的路径,使路径经过数字的和最大.每一步 ...
- luogu P1216 [IOI1994][USACO1.5]数字三角形 Number Triangles (递推)
链接:https://www.luogu.org/problemnew/show/P1216 题面: 题目描述 观察下面的数字金字塔. 写一个程序来查找从最高点到底部任意处结束的路径,使路径经过数字的 ...
- [USACO1.5]数字三角形 Number Triangles
https://www.luogu.org/problemnew/show/P1216 题解: /* *@Author: STZG *@Language: C++ */ #include <bi ...
- java 数字三角形_数字三角形 Number Triangles(java的MLE解决办法)
于是在网上找相应的解决办法,如何对java的内存进行优化 于是使用了里面的IO读取加速的模板,套用了一下,就过了... import java.io.BufferedReader; import ja ...
- 数字三角形——递归、递推、记忆化搜索
数字三角形 描述: 有一个由非负整数组成的三角形,第一行只有一个数,除了最下行之外每个数的左下方和右下方各有一个数. 问题: 从第一行的数开始,每次可以往左 ...
最新文章
- java语言程序设计考点_计算机二级考试Java语言程序设计考点:关键字
- Nginx实用指南V1 (连载之四:流行CMS博客rewrite写法)
- C++之显示构造函数
- 测试思想-测试设计 测试用例设计之正交法
- mariadb mysql 语法_Mariadb MySQL、Mariadb中GROUP_CONCAT函数使用介绍
- 前后台分离之数据模拟
- Linux时间函数札记
- 快速排序(交换排序)-八大排序汇总(6)
- 推荐]招商就象谈恋爱
- “我们必须禁止互联网定向广告!”
- Mac 终端失效如何解救
- 怎么使用计算机扩展,如何导入扩展到慧编程PC并进行使用
- 5款实用报表工具分析,报表工具这样选!
- python编程拍卖算法
- 叉乘点乘混合运算公式_Word打公式太麻烦?十分钟带你零基础上手LaTex数学公式...
- [转] 两种老公,两种人生。。(女人该看,男生更该看)
- Mac自带的邮件 添加邮箱 无法验证账户或密码【已解决】
- 关于高德地图2.0卡顿问题的解决方案(chrome设置+显卡设置)
- Android微信SDK实现分享
- 工作中要怎样与同事相处呢?